To save time (at least that was the intention), I skipped the "add bone" process, and rely mainly on muscle mode.

That's why the hand seemed a bit weird... in later versions I sort of fixed the hand problem.

 

For the hair, I used the fur function (v12, to be upgraded when cash is more abundent).

Basically, each clump means one seperate group of patches to adjust.

 

I also added a semi-3D title (strictly Hash AM) to make it seem like a poster or a book cover.

(The calligraphy design was from the original game, but I only turned it semi-3D.)
